Niños Envueltos (Rice and Beef Wrapped in Cabbage) Niños envueltos is a much loved Dominican dish of minced beef wrapped in cabbage and cooked in a tomato-based sauce. The dish often contains garlic, basil, onions, and peppers. The dish is slowly simmered until the cabbage is soft and the meat is cooked inside. 2 – La Bandera. La Bandera with Avocao. La Bandera, or ‘The Flag,’ is named after the national flag as it resembles the colors on the Dominican tricolor flag. Comprising of red beans, stewed meat, and white rice, this dish will set you up for the day ahead. The beauty of this mixed rice, beans, and meat dish is its flexibility.

Majarete Dominicana – a corn based, gelatinous cinnamon dessert. Best enjoyed at a restaurant, like the beachside Chinola at the Hilton La Romana. Jalao – Dominican honey and coconut balls. Dulce de leche – a rich caramelised milk paste which is excellent on toast.By: Clara Gonzalez.
